Home
last modified time | relevance | path

Searched refs:previousReleaseFence (Results 1 – 10 of 10) sorted by relevance

/frameworks/native/services/surfaceflinger/
DTransactionCallbackInvoker.cpp140 handle->previousReleaseFence = prevFence; in addCallbackHandle()
150 handle->previousReleaseFence = std::move(mergedFence); in addCallbackHandle()
151 prevFence = handle->previousReleaseFence; in addCallbackHandle()
161 handle->previousReleaseFence = std::move(currentFence); in addCallbackHandle()
172 handle->previousReleaseFence, in addCallbackHandle()
DTransactionCallbackInvoker.h47 sp<Fence> previousReleaseFence; variable
DBufferStateLayer.cpp177 handle->previousReleaseFence ? handle->previousReleaseFence : Fence::NO_FENCE; in releasePendingBuffer()
/frameworks/base/native/android/
Dsurface_control.cpp142 sp<Fence> previousReleaseFence; member
154 aSurfaceControlStats.previousReleaseFence = surfaceStats.previousReleaseFence; in ASurfaceControl_registerSurfaceStatsListener()
274 auto& previousReleaseFence = aSurfaceControlStats->second.previousReleaseFence; in ASurfaceTransactionStats_getPreviousReleaseFenceFd() local
275 return (previousReleaseFence) ? previousReleaseFence->dup() : -1; in ASurfaceTransactionStats_getPreviousReleaseFenceFd()
303 previousReleaseFence, transformHint, frameEvents, ignore] : surfaceControlStats) { in ASurfaceTransaction_setOnComplete()
306 aSurfaceControlStats[aSurfaceControl].previousReleaseFence = previousReleaseFence; in ASurfaceTransaction_setOnComplete()
653 previousReleaseFence, transformHint, frameEvents, ignore] : in ASurfaceTransaction_setOnCommit()
/frameworks/native/libs/gui/include/gui/test/
DCallbackUtils.h138 previousReleaseFence, transformHint, frameEvents, ignore] = in verifySurfaceControlStats()
149 ASSERT_NE(previousReleaseFence, nullptr) in verifySurfaceControlStats()
152 ASSERT_EQ(previousReleaseFence, nullptr) in verifySurfaceControlStats()
/frameworks/native/libs/gui/
DITransactionCompletedListener.cpp123 if (previousReleaseFence) { in writeToParcel()
125 SAFE_PARCEL(output->write, *previousReleaseFence); in writeToParcel()
156 previousReleaseFence = new Fence(); in readFromParcel()
157 SAFE_PARCEL(input->read, *previousReleaseFence); in readFromParcel()
DBLASTBufferQueue.cpp347 stat.presentFence, stat.previousReleaseFence, in transactionCallback()
361 stat.previousReleaseFence in transactionCallback()
362 ? stat.previousReleaseFence in transactionCallback()
DSurfaceComposerClient.cpp354 surfaceStats.previousReleaseFence, surfaceStats.transformHint, in onTransactionCompleted()
380 surfaceStats.previousReleaseFence, surfaceStats.transformHint, in onTransactionCompleted()
401 surfaceStats.previousReleaseFence in onTransactionCompleted()
402 ? surfaceStats.previousReleaseFence in onTransactionCompleted()
/frameworks/native/libs/gui/include/gui/
DITransactionCompletedListener.h140 previousReleaseFence(prevReleaseFence), in SurfaceStats()
149 sp<Fence> previousReleaseFence; variable
DSurfaceComposerClient.h74 previousReleaseFence(prevReleaseFence), in SurfaceControlStats()
83 sp<Fence> previousReleaseFence; member